Ashraf Ali Thanwi (often referred as Hakimul Ummat[a][5] and Mujaddidul Millat; [b][6] 19 August 1863 – 20 July 1943) was an Indian Sunni Muslim scholar, jurist, thinker, reformist and a revivor of classical Sufi in the Indian subcontinent during the British Raj.
